Home Healthcare Provider definition

Home Healthcare Provider means any Affiliate of SALI or of the Sunrise Foundation which is licensed as a home health care provider in any state in which assistance with tasks of daily living provided to a person must be provided by a home healthcare provider licensed in such state.

  • Covered Services include services given to a Member in his home by a licensed Home Healthcare Provider or an approved Hospital program for Home Healthcare.Such services are covered when a Member is homebound for medical reasons, physically not able to obtain Medically Necessary care on an outpatient basis, under the care of a Physician and such care is given in place of Inpatient Hospital or Skilled Nursing Facility care.
